What are the most common Mercedes-Benz repair issues for drivers in the Scotts Mills area, considering our rural roads and climate?

Given the mix of gravel backroads and winter moisture, suspension components (like air struts and control arm bushings) and braking systems are common wear items. Additionally, electrical issues related to moisture intrusion or battery/alternator problems can arise, especially in older models navigating our damp climate.

When should I seek local service versus going to the dealership for my Mercedes-Benz in Scotts Mills?

For routine maintenance (oil changes, brake service, tire rotations) and most non-warranty repairs, a qualified independent shop in Scotts Mills or nearby Silverton can provide excellent, more affordable care. For complex computer/software updates, advanced driver-assistance system calibration, or recall/warranty work, the authorized dealerships in Salem or Portland are necessary.

Are there any local driving conditions in Scotts Mills that require specific maintenance attention for my Mercedes?

Yes, the dusty conditions on unpaved roads can clog air filters and affect engine airflow more quickly. Furthermore, ensuring your all-wheel-drive (4MATIC) system is serviced according to schedule is important for traction on our wet, hilly terrain, especially during the rainy season.
